Simple Intermediate Frequency amplifiers using obsolete integrated Circuits

Here are a couple of simple IF amplifiers using obsolete linear IC's.


They are not my circuits ( I think - the 3028/3053 might be ) but I have used them successfully and might save someone some research time hitting the books.


CA/LM 3028 and 3053 are basically the same chip, the '3028 version being good for much higher frequencies than the '3053, although both are completely suitable for HF frequencies. The '3053 in its day was the less expensive chip, although decades later that has reversed. Neither chip is especially common these days, but are still available. The '3028/3053 can probably be duplicated with discrete components, although I have not tried that. These are through hole parts only. A much higher gain amplifier can be made by using the third transistor, but the circuit here does pretty well gain wise, and is easily made stable.
